A leading consumer brand in the UK is looking for an Ecommerce Executive to enhance their global ecommerce platforms. The ideal candidate will possess 2-3 years of experience in a digital trading role, primarily focusing on Shopify management and optimization. This role offers a flexible work environment, requiring in-office presence three days a week, and involves collaboration with multiple teams to ensure an optimal online customer experience. Compensation includes a competitive salary, bonus package, and various employee benefits.

How to prepare for a job interview at Revive Collagen

Know Your Shopify Stuff

Make sure you brush up on your Shopify kn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ss specific features, tools, and strategies you've used to optimise ecommerce platforms. This will show that you're not just familiar with the platform but also know how to leverage it for success.

Showcase Your Digital Trading Experience

Prepare examples from your previous roles that highlight your experience in digital trading. Think about metrics you've improved, campaigns you've run, or challenges you've overcome. This will help demonstrate your hands-on experience and how it aligns with what the company is looking for.

Collaboration is Key

Since this role involves working with multiple teams, be ready to talk about your collaboration skills. Share examples of how you've worked with marketing, customer service, or IT teams to enhance the online customer experience. This will show that you can thrive in a team-oriented environment.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are some thoughtful questions to ask during the interview. Inquire about the company's future ecommerce strategies or how they measure success in their online platforms. This shows your genuine interest in the role and helps you understand if it's the right fit for you.
